Boise State University, established in 1932, has grown significantly since its founding. Originally a small college, it has transformed into a vibrant institution known for its commitment to education and community engagement.
As you explore Boise State, you'll find a diverse student body with a total enrollment of 26000, including 433 international students. This diversity enriches the campus experience, fostering a global perspective among students.

Boise State University is accredited by the following bodies:
- Northwest Commission on Colleges and Universities
- Accreditation Board for Engineering and Technology
- Council for the Accreditation of Educator Preparation
